    Can you help this Crusty Gamer?

    I’m a middle-aged man who likes a bit of gaming now and then. What I’m looking for are a few recommendations for XBOX games I might like.

    Goldeneye on the N64 is probably my favourite game of all time, and I also liked the Zelda series.

    Have played Mafia, Deus Ex, Half Life and Far Cry on the pc and enjoyed these.

    On the XBOX I find the COD series of games very repetitive. Just seems to be ‘head down shoot and run to the end of the level.’

    What I particularly liked about Goldeneye was it wasn’t all about shooting everyone in sight to finish the level; you had to find other stuff as well. I also liked that you could play the 3 different difficulty levels simultaneously, so when you get stuck on a level you can try one of the others and then go back to it.

    Games I have played/playing/yet to play…

    Far Cry 2, Perfect Dark Zero, Alan Wake, Mass Effect 2, Mercenaries 2, Gears of War, Halo, Kane & Lynch, Oblivion and I will be getting Mafia 11 some time soon.

    As you can see, I’m not too bothered about getting the up to date games as I normally get them when they are a bit cheaper.

  • Registered Users Posts: 1,144 ✭✭✭CORaven


    I recommend the Gears of War series, I love it to bits.

    Halo 3 you can pick up very cheap so you will know easily if you like/dislike the series as they have a very similar feel to them.

    Since you enjoyed Half Life (the first one?), the orange box is not too pricey these days and has Half Life 2 and HL episode1+2, Team Fortress and Portal. Portal is a nice puzzle game.

    You enjoyed the Legend of Zelda, get Darksiders. It is basically LoZ if it was not aimed for the tastes of kids.

    Have a browse around the xbox arcade demos too as there can be some great games for less than €15.
